Barcelona held but Luis Enrique upbeat

Barcelona head coach Luis Enrique remained upbeat after his side threw away a two-goal lead to draw 2-2 at Villarreal and said: “We’re one point closer to our objective.”

Jeremy Mathieu scored an own goal from a corner to draw Villarreal level after Cedric Bakambu had reduced the deficit following first-half goals from Ivan Rakitic and Neymar, who netted from the penalty spot.

Barcelona moved nine points ahead of Atletico Madrid atop La Liga after Diego Simeone’s side’s defeat at Sporting Gijon, but would have gone 11 ahead had they managed to hold onto their lead at El Madrigal.
